The French Culinary Institute vs. The Fab School

Both International Culinary Center-California and The Fab School are Private, Less than 2 years schools located in California. The following statements compare International Culinary Center-California and The Fab School with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• The French Culinary Institute's tuition ($37,624) is more expensive than The Fab School ($31,125).
  • The French Culinary Institute's students to faculty ratio (10 to 1) is lower than The Fab School (11 to 1).
  • The Fab School (148 students) is larger than The French Culinary Institute (92 students) with more enrolled students.
